  • About the home

    Bella Vista Gardens is a modern aged care residence situated in a quiet neighborhood. It features exceptional architecture, landscaped grounds, and various amenities including a hair & beauty salon, hydrotherapy pool, consultation suite, and gym. The facility offers high-quality furnishings and individualized care, focusing on 24-hour nursing, dementia care, palliative care, and respite services. Residents enjoy fresh a-la-carte meals prepared by an Executive Chef and can participate in enriching activities and community involvement. Bella Vista Gardens overlooks the Castle Hill Country Club golf course, adding to the serenity and appeal of the location.

    Rooms & Pricing

    Refundable Accommodation Deposit (RAD) is a lump sum accommodation deposit refundable at the end of stay.

    Room Type
    Price
    Juliet Balcony Double SuiteShared room + ensuite
    $545,499
    Classic Daffodil SuiteSingle room + ensuite
    $828,744
    Classic Double SuiteShared room + ensuite
    $508,379
    Daffodil Twin SuiteShared room + ensuite
    $375,000

    No Accommodation fee for respite

    You will only pay the Basic daily fee and may pay an additional services fee.

    Concessional residents welcome

    Bella Vista Gardens supports eligible government funded residents with subsidised fees.

    About the Staff

    208
    208 mins
    All Care Staff
    32 mins
    Registered Nurse

    Residents at Bella Vista Gardens on average received 208 minutes of total daily care (100% target) from a combination of support workers, enrolled and registered nurses. In August 2024, a Registered Nurse was on site 24:00 hours per day.
